    The Importance of Slot Design

    Slots are not only a game that is based on luck, they're also a form of art and design. Slot machines are designed with a variety of immersive themes and designs that draw the attention of players and increase their gaming experience.

    To design an effective slot machine that is popular with players it is crucial to conduct a thorough research on the demographics of players and their preferences. This includes factors such as paylines, payout percentages, and volatility.

    The symbols used in slot machines have evolved over time, and each one has its own unique function. The symbol 777, for example, is an icon of luck and fortune that is widely accepted. The history of slot symbols is much older than that. Charles Fey's machines featured Liberty Bells, horseshoes and suit of cards as symbols. However, as gambling laws changed and cash prizes became illegal, the machines began dispensing chewing gum as a substitute. This unique solution was a huge hit and has since become a long-lasting tradition on slot machines.
